@charset "Shift_JIS";


/* common */



body{
	margin: 0;
	padding: 0;
}

.clear{
	clear:both;
}

/* titles */

.title{
	width:750px;
	height:107px;
	background:url(tl_001.gif) no-repeat;
	display:block;
	padding:0;
	margin:0;
}

.title h1{
	display:none;
}

.title .wa_btn{
	display:block;
	padding:15px 413px 0px 12px;
	margin:0;
	float:left;
}

.title .wa_btn a{
	width:188px;
	height:88px;
	background:url(tx_002.gif) no-repeat;
	text-indent:-100000em;
	text-decoration:none;
	display:block;
	padding:0;
	margin:0;
	float:left;
}

.title .wa_btn .top{
	width:188px;
	height:88px;
	background:url(tx_002.gif) no-repeat;
	text-indent:-100000em;
	text-decoration:none;
	display:block;
	padding:0;
	margin:0;
	float:left;
}

.title .s10r{
	display:block;
	padding:28px 15px 0px 0px;
	margin:0;
	float:left;
}

.title .s10r a{
	width:122px;
	height:43px;
	background:url(tx_001.gif) no-repeat;
	text-indent:-100000em;
	text-decoration:none;
	display:block;
	padding:0;
	margin:0;
	float:left;
}



/* top h2 */

#top h2.red a{
	width:107px;
	height:53px;
	background:url(top_bt_002.gif) no-repeat;
	text-indent:-100000em;
	text-decoration:none;
	display:block;
	padding:0;
	margin:0px 10px 0px 0px;
	float:left;
}

#top h2.green a{
	width:127px;
	height:53px;
	background:url(top_bt_003.gif) no-repeat;
	text-indent:-100000em;
	text-decoration:none;
	display:block;
	padding:0;
	margin:0px 10px 0px 0px;
	float:left;
}

#top .text1{
	width:153px;
	display:block;
	padding:0;
	margin:13px 0px 0px;
	float:left;
}

#top .text2{
	width:143px;
	display:block;
	padding:0;
	margin:13px 0px 0px;
	float:left;
}




